MECHANICAL ADJUSTMENT
NEEDLE BAR HEIGHT
When the tip of the rotary hook exactly meets the right of the needle (E) in ascending travel of
the needle bar from its lowest position at the left needle drop position with the pa1tern
selector dial at stitch No. 3 (simple zigzag) at the maximum zigzag width, the distance
between the upper edge of the needle eye and the race (F) of rotary hook should be 1.7 to
2.1mm.
1. Select pattern No. 3 and set the zigzag width at “6.5”.
2. Remove the set screw (A) to remove the needle plate (B) and bobbin holder (C).
3. Turn the machine to the back, and open the face cover.
4. Turn the hand wheel toward you until the tip of rotary hook exactly meets the right side of
the needle at the left needle drop position.
5. Loosen the set screw (D) of the needle bar connecting stud.
6. Move the needle bar to provide a distance of 1.7 to 2.1 mm between the upper edge of
needle eye and the race of the rotary hook.
7. Tighten the set screw of the needle bar connecting stud.
8. Attach the bobbin holder and needle plate.
